It receives around 32 million annual visitors (Image: Getty) The most overcrowded tourist destination in the world has been named - and the location may suprise you. While a destination in Asia was the most crowded tourist hotspot, this European country has been declared as the most crowded overall. Research conducted by MoneyTransfers.

com found that Austria had 3.6 tourists for every local resident, making it the most overcrowded tourist destination. The country gets around 32 million annual visitors, despite the fact it has a population of just 8.

9 million. The capital city, Vienna, is the most popular destination for tourists. The 'City of Dreams' attracts holidaymakers from across the globe, and it is known for its beautiful views and outstanding architecture.
